Double above-knee amputee considering a Can-Am — looking for advice on hand controls/adaptive setup

13 Upvotes

Hey everyone,

I’m seriously considering getting a Can-Am and wanted to get some advice from people who actually ride them, especially anyone with a disability or experience with adaptive setups. I’m a bilateral above-knee amputee and walk using prosthetic legs. I have no interest in riding a traditional two-wheel motorcycle, but a Can-Am seems like it could be a really good fit for me because I wouldn’t have to balance the bike at stops. My biggest concern is the controls. I’d ideally like to have both the throttle and braking controlled entirely by my hands, so I wouldn’t have to rely on either prosthetic leg for any critical controls. I know hand-brake conversions exist, but I’m completely new to Can-Ams and motorcycles in general.

I’m currently trying to figure out:

  1. Ryker vs. Spyder for someone in my situation

  2. Recommended hand-brake kits or other adaptive controls

  3. Whether anyone here rides without using their legs for any controls

  4. Shops/installers experienced with adaptive Can-Ams

  5. How secure/comfortable the foot position is with prosthetics

  6. Any modifications that would make mounting, riding or longer trips easier

  7. Training recommendations for someone starting from zero

I’m in NYC and would also love to hear from anyone who knows an adaptive riding instructor or shop in the NY/NJ area. If there are any amputees, wheelchair users, or other disabled riders here who have adapted a Ryker or Spyder, I’d really appreciate hearing about your setup and what you learned along the way. Pictures of your setups would be awesome too. Thanks in advance — I’m just starting to research this and want to figure out the safest and most practical way to make it happen.

Route 66 and Chicago To Sacramento back to LA

Thumbnail
gallery
82 Upvotes

Hello, I will be doing road trip with Ryker 600. The description says it all. I will be going from Santa Monica Pier to Chicago->Toronto->Pittsburgh->Chicago->Sacramento->LA. I'm just posting my set up to see if anyone is interested in it. Most modifications are from Slingmods and will be noted. Still deciding on the rough route I'll be taking. This will be for Riot Fest and Aftershock.(That is my surfboard on the bike).

Gear:

•Insta 360 X4 and Ace Pro 2

•Possibly SBAOH Portable Power station for camping

•Cotopaxi Allpa 50L pack

•Deciding on a Tent. Nortent or some other one

•Bear Spray

•Hiking poles

•Tire repair kit

•Portable Chargers

•Flashlight

Modifications/Additives:

•Slingmods(Spyder Extras)- 3 Piece Touring Saddle Bag and Top case Luggage. I don't recommend this system the lights are cheap and have constant issues. They use cheap LED strips that will crap out on you and wiring burns out. Also BRP dealers don't want to fix them

•SlingMods-HandleBar End caps. Don't notice a difference

•Ebay-Keyed Brake Lock. Awesome best investment. I don't why they're not stock

•Slingmods-EvolutionR Series Adjustable Windshield. It melts the inner part of the shield like a magnifying glass. It shakes horribly like it's nagging at you. Saved me from a large rock though so I'm glad I bought it.

•Direct-Monimoto GPS. Love and hate it. Very sensitive which is great except on a windy day. Slightly odd set up but good purchase. (Buy one with batteries)

•Ebay-Keyed locking gas cap. Phenomenal

•Slingmods-EvolutionR Plastic Ignition Cover. Phenomenal

•Slingmods-Ultimate Seats Marine Vinyl Custom Seat for the Can-Am Ryker. Best purchase for your bumb. There isn't one thing bad about these seats. Buy them. Have a lot of add ons but I'm a Californian. Don't need a seat warmer.

•BRP Site- 0.75 US Gal (3 L) Tank Bag Can-Am Ryker. On sale right now.

Planned Mods/Purchases:

•$140 Slingmods-Aluminum Trunk Rack for use with the 3-Piece Luggage System for the Can-Am Ryker. It was over 800 bucks for the set up. I'm still gonna use it

•$80 Slingmods-EvolutionR Series Bolt-On CVT Transmission & Yaw Sensor Skid Plates for the Can-Am Ryker (2 Piece Kit). Speed bumps are the enemy to this bike

•$148 Slingmods- Fobo Tire Pressure monitoring system

•$45 Slingmods- Hypnotic Concepts Keyed Glove Box Lock. Again should be stock

•$50 Slingmods- DEI Glove Box Heat Control Kit. The heat from the bike is only good to keep your soup warm

•$150 Slingmods- ZSW Bolt on Swing Arm. I like its ugly and may be useful. I kinda want to put a gas tank on it(bad idea)

•$100 Slingmods- Plug N Play Phantom Shield Anti theft immobilizer. Seems good to have but also odd to have when the hood doesn't lock itself.

•$135 Slingmods- SE Performance 3" Rear Shock Lift Kit.

Maintenance:

I will be doing an oil change, coolant and brake fluid refill, and air filter replacement before leaving. Tires and brakes are still good and I'm thinking I will get my maintenance/replacements done at a dealer in Montana that I'm eyeing(0% sales tax).

Tips:

-Create a new email whenever you need to replace your oil and order from BRP for $20 off($80 to $60+free shipping)

-Do all simple maintenance yourself. I believe in you. Save hundreds

Need hand brake!

7 Upvotes

I came across this and thought it might be a game changer for some Can-Am Ryker riders looking for more accessibility options.

LondonSpeed in the UK offers a Can-Am Ryker hand braking system conversion, moving the brake control from the foot pedal to a hand control setup. This could open the door for riders who need an alternative braking solution.

I’m going to reach out to see if they can ship the conversion kit to Canada 🇨🇦 and what would be involved for installation.

Has anyone in Canada had experience with this type of conversion? Would love to hear your thoughts or any other options you’ve found.

$3,000 Bill

8 Upvotes

My 2020 Ryker with 4,000 miles has been sitting for approximately 3 months while I was out of the state working. Got back and bike wouldn’t start. Totally was expected for sitting that long. I figured I would buy a new battery and would be good to go.

Got a new battery but would still not start. Had it towed to get it looked at and they’re now telling me that it’s going to be $3,000 to fix it. This is what they said is going on with it. Can someone tell me if this looks legit ? I can’t really afford $3,000 to get this thing rolling again.

1) the fuel in the gas tank is old from it sitting without being used which also clogged your injectors.
2)The oil is dark and needs to be changed and so do the sparkplugs.
3)Battery is dead from not being used or charged.
4) Brake master cylinder is not holding pressure from it sitting so the seals went bad.
5) The air filter and cvt filter are dirty from the bike sitting.
